BEWARE: very short timeframe for translation update! Dear maintainer of mailgraph and Debian translators, The package maintainer and I agreed for a translation update round. At the end of this period, I will send him|her a full patch so that an l10n upload can happen. The full planned schedule is available at the end of this mail. The package is currently translated to: cs da de es eu fi fr gl it ja nb nl pt pt_BR ru sk sv vi Among these, the following translations are incomplete: da eu gl ja nb nl pt_BR ru sk sv If you did any of the, currently incomplete, translations you will get ANOTHER mail with the translation to update. Other translators also have the opportunity to create new translations for this package. Once completed, please send them as a bug report against the mailgraph package so I can incorporate them in the build. The deadline for receiving updates and new translations is Saturday, October 16, 2010. If you are not in time you can always send your translation to the BTS. The POT file is attached to this mail. Schedule: Tuesday, October 12, 2010 : send the first intent to NMU notice to the package maintainer. Tuesday, October 12, 2010 : send this notice Saturday, October 16, 2010 : (midnight) deadline for receiving translation updates Sunday, October 17, 2010 : Send a summary to the maintainer. Maintainer uploads when possible. Thanks for your efforts and time. -- --
